  3. About… MISSION • Know your Mission • Know your Organization – strengths and peculiarities • You need passion for you Ministry • Listen to your gut

  4. About… THE ROLE OF • Leadership • Boards • Volunteers • Staff

  5. About… ADVICE • How to use Advice from • Your Development Board • Your Donors • There is never a foolish question—avoids making costly mistakes • NCDC family is here to help

  6. About… Donors • Know your audience • Donor criticism • Low response rates; lack of enthusiasm over your mission • “Your Donors are Our Donors” • You can never say “Thank You” enough

  7. About… PLANNING • How to Plan and What to Plan • What I need to do first… and second • Baby steps

  8. About… GROWING THE PROGRAM • Program does not grow as quickly as you hoped • Jumping onto a moving train (inherited programs) • Capturing potential donors

  9. About… CONSULTANTS • How to use them • When to use them • Dependency • Listen to you gut. You know your people best.

  10. About… VENDORS • Types of Vendors • Print shops • Mail houses • Product providers • Where to find them • Right here at the Conference • NCDC Membership Directory • Local community • Colleagues’ recommendations

  11. About… OUTSOURCING • Why outsource? • When to outsource? • What should you outsource? • Who do you partner with? • Costs involved – it’s less than you think!

  12. About… THE WORK • The amount of physical work involved • Saying “no” is okay • Following your Development Plan • Love what you do

  13. About… SOCIALMEDIA • The role social media has in fundraising • Multi-channel approach to fundraising • Your website and online donations • Direct mail vs. online fundraising
